Default Notre Dame

I have been a Notre Dame fan my whole life. My gramps went there, I've been to the beautiful campus on game day. Let me tell you, there is nothing like it in fall.

However, the talent level in that football program is zilch. Prior to this year, Charlie Weiss has not led them to one solitary meaningful win. This year, they may not even win a single game. The kid who started the first game, Demetrius Jones, left the university this week and enrolled at Northern Illinois. This program is falling apart.

How did it get this way? Will they ever come back to the Fighting Irish glory of old?

A more relevant question for the immediate future, how many games will they win this season?
